Read the following passag: As the process of digestion in the stomach nears completion, the contraction of the stomach decrease. This prompts the muscles called as pyloric shincter opening of the stomach and the first part of the small intestine or duodenum to realax. This opens the pathway into duodenum releasing the partially digested food (chyme) in small quantities into the duodenum. Peristalsis involves the contractin of the muscle behind the food and the relaxation of he muscles in front of the food and the relaxation of the muscles in front of the food giving rise to na thrust that pushes the food forward through the digestive canal. A wave of contraction followed by realaxtion in muscles help in forward movement of food. Wirte answer for the following questions. What is the use of peristalsis movement ?
